PDA

Ver la Versión Completa : Sustituciones FI


CHIKIS
27/05/14, 20:41:26
Hola buen día

Tengo el siguiente requerimiento pero no sé como resolverlo:

Cuando se contabiliza un documento en finanzas, en la posición de las cuentas de impuestos no se guarda el valor del campo división.

He leído que ésto se podría hacer por medio de una sustitución, pero no sé como se tendría que configurar, en la empresa donde laboro se tienen decenas de divisiones

Como puedo configurar la sustitución para que dependiendo de la división a la que se está haciendo el registro también se guarde este valor en la posición de la cuenta de impuestos??? :confused:

De antemano agradezco su ayuda

Gracias...

dmgman
11/06/14, 11:42:31
Muy buenas, me seria muy útil que me comentaras como resolviste el problema.
Porque tengo justamente ese mismo problema y no hay forma vía sustitución a que me modifique el dato, lo estoy arrastrando de la posiciona contra la cuenta pero no me lo refleja cuando grabo el asiento y la posición con la cuenta de impuestos sigue sin división alguna.

Tambien he probado a hacer la modificacion via BTE ("SAMPLE_INTERFACE_00001025"), pero lo mismo no me refleja el cambio.

Muchas gracias de antemano

Victoria Ramgel
12/06/14, 13:40:54
me pare intrersante, pero deberian de colocar cada vez que van a dar la explicacion las rutas o las transacciones para ubicarnos mejor,

venise
30/06/14, 12:09:18
Existen DOS campos relacionados con la BSET en la tabla BSEG que se llama TXGRP y otro TAXPS. El caso es que cuando registras una posición con un indicador de IVA el sistema le asigna un TXGRP que luego es el mismo en la posición de IVA.

La manera de implementarlo puede ser a través de una sustitución de documento completo, de manera que si se recorren las posiciones de la BSEG (loop at BSEG), si el tipo de posición es de impuestos (BSEG-BUZID = 'T') se localiza la primera posición del documento (select single) que, no siendo de impuestos (BUZID <> 'T'), tenga el mismo grupo de impuestos (BSEG-TXGRP = *BSEG-TXGRP). El caso es que funcionará, a excepción de que NO se cumpla siempre que para todas las posiciones de documento con mismo indicador de IVA la división sea la misma. En caso de existir excepciones, lo mejor sería que hiciéras una tabla Z actualizable con una vista de actualización (SM30) que te permitiera controlar todas las causísticas.

De todas formas, seguro que se podría hacer con un BTE, además de con las validaciones de la 0B28, aunque lo ideal sería que tengas implementadas las sustituciones en un mismo objeto si es posible para facilitar la localización de incidencias. Las funciones de ampliación al estandar tipo "SAMPLE_*s" activables mediante eventos BTE's no estandar se puede implementar desde la transacción FIBF.

Espero te ayude.

CHIKIS
19/04/16, 20:00:23
Muchas gracias por responder. Lo probaré y les hago saber